## Tuning

The receipt mailer (Almsgate) batches donation receipts and sends through the Thornquay relay. On-call: if the queue backs up, resist the urge to crank batch size — the relay rate-limits per connection, and bigger batches just mean bigger retries. Scale worker count first, then shorten the flush interval. Dedupe window must stay longer than the retry horizon or donors get duplicate receipts, which generates tickets. All knobs live in one place and are read at worker start. Current production values follow.

tuning table, kajop-yafof:
QUOTAS = {
    "wenath": 10,
    "ulaael": 5,
}

## Escalation: Payroll Export Format Change

If the Corvell payroll export rejects downstream validation after a format change, stop the batch immediately. Do not retry. Capture the rejection report and the export manifest. Notify the payroll integrations owner within 30 minutes during business hours. For after-hours incidents, escalate to the finance systems duty contact.

escalation mailbox, yawep-fahog: fenwyn_olidor@qirvancorp.internal

**Alert: Legacy Queue Deprecation in Progress**

Heads up, new folks: you might see alerts firing from "QueueMuncher," our homegrown job queue. Don't panic — we're actively replacing it with the new Driftline scheduler, and some alarms are expected noise during the migration. If a QueueMuncher alert fires, check the Driftline cutover dashboard first; if the job already moved over, you can safely ack it. Anything that looks like real data loss should be escalated right away. For migration questions, reach out to the platform crew here.

escalation mailbox, kaweg-kahif: druwyn.sordor@nelvroworks.corp

## Build Provenance for Veridex Plugins

Every validator plugin accepted into the Veridex registry must carry verifiable provenance. Our pipeline signs each artifact at build time and records the compiler version, source revision, and dependency closure. Plugin authors should confirm their submission matches the published manifest. Each accepted build is stamped with the trace token shown below.

build token for tajeg-bajep: htk14_409ba9df6b8acb